Welcome to the forum, yes mate lowering ur van is not too bad a job I've done mine looks spot on now!! U can use H&R, Eibach or Spax springs they're all good aftermarket springs.. whilst doing mine I swapped all the bushes on the anti roll bar and on the shocker's. And even swapped the anti roll bar links with genuine parts it's not cheap but at least u will have peace of mind it's done right!
